介紹
MySQL是一個非常常用的開源關系型數據庫管理系統,它有很多方便實用的功能,其中一項就是自動獲取時間的設置,下面我們將詳細介紹關于MySQL如何設置自動獲取時間的方法。
使用DATE類型
在MySQL中,可以通過使用DATE類型來自動獲取時間。對于例如數據注冊時間等需要記錄時間的列,可以將列類型設置為DATE,這樣在插入數據的時候,無需手動指定時間,系統會自動為其記錄當前的時間。
使用TIMESTAMP類型
與DATE類型類似,TIMESTAMP類型也可以實現自動獲取時間的效果。需要注意的是,TIMESTAMP類型記錄的時間精度更高,因此在需要高精度的時間記錄時使用TIMESTAMP類型更為合適。
使用TRIGGER觸發器
在MySQL中,可以使用TRIGGER觸發器來實現自動獲取時間的功能。通過在插入、更新等操作上設置TRIGGER,可以實現在插入和更新時自動為指定列記錄當前的時間。
總結
以上就是關于MySQL如何設置自動獲取時間的介紹,通過使用DATE類型、TIMESTAMP類型和TRIGGER觸發器,可以實現在MySQL數據庫中自動記錄時間的效果。在實際的數據庫開發應用中,可以根據需求合理選擇不同方式來實現自動獲取時間的功能。